Track 01

Innovations in Software Engineering Practices

This track focuses on the latest methodologies and practices in software engineering, emphasizing agile and iterative approaches. Participants will explore case studies and frameworks that enhance software development efficiency.

Track 02

Software Evolution and Maintenance Strategies

This session addresses the principles and practices of software evolution, including techniques for maintaining and upgrading legacy systems. Discussions will include the challenges and solutions associated with continuous software evolution.

Track 03

Software Development Life Cycle Models

This track examines various software development life cycle models, including Waterfall, Agile, and DevOps. Participants will analyze the strengths and weaknesses of each model in different project contexts.

Track 04

Software Design Principles and Patterns

This session delves into fundamental software design principles and design patterns that promote maintainability and scalability. Attendees will learn how to apply these concepts to real-world software projects.

Track 05

Programming Paradigms and Their Impact

This track explores the influence of different programming paradigms, such as object-oriented, functional, and declarative programming, on software development. The discussion will highlight how these paradigms shape software architecture and design.

Track 06

Software Requirements Engineering

This session focuses on the critical role of requirements engineering in software projects, including techniques for eliciting, analyzing, and validating requirements. Participants will learn about tools and best practices for effective requirements management.

Track 07

Project Management in Software Development

This track covers essential project management techniques tailored for software development, including scheduling, resource allocation, and risk management. Attendees will gain insights into best practices for delivering successful software projects.

Track 08

Software Testing and Quality Assurance

This session emphasizes the importance of software testing and quality assurance in the software development process. Participants will explore various testing methodologies, tools, and strategies to ensure software reliability and performance.

Track 09

Integration and Implementation Challenges

This track addresses the challenges associated with software integration and implementation, focusing on strategies to overcome common obstacles. Discussions will include case studies that illustrate successful integration practices.

Track 10

Resource Management in Software Projects

This session examines techniques for effective resource management in software projects, including human resources, tools, and technology. Participants will learn how to optimize resource allocation for improved project outcomes.

Track 11

Emerging Trends in Software Engineering

This track highlights emerging trends and technologies in software engineering, such as artificial intelligence, machine learning, and cloud computing. Attendees will discuss how these innovations are reshaping the software development landscape.
